Factors That Affect Vehicle Value

Every vehicle is different.
Several factors influence how much it may be worth.

Vehicle Age

Newer vehicles generally retain more value.

Condition

Mechanical and cosmetic condition both matter.

Make and Model

Some brands have stronger demand for reusable parts.

Current Metal Prices

Scrap vehicles are partially valued based on recyclable metal.

Demand for Parts

Popular models often contain components that can be reused.

Completeness

Vehicles with engines, transmissions, wheels, and major components intact generally have higher value.

Environmental Benefits of Car Recycling

Vehicle recycling benefits both owners and the environment.

Metal Recycling

Steel and aluminium can be reused instead of being mined again.

Reusable Parts

Working components may be installed in other vehicles.
Examples include:
  • Alternators
  • Doors
  • Engines
  • Gearboxes
  • Mirrors

Safe Fluid Disposal

Professional dismantling helps ensure fluids such as:
  • Oil
  • Coolant
  • Brake fluid
are disposed of responsibly.
This helps reduce environmental impact.

When Is the Right Time to Sell?

Many owners ask this question.
In reality, delaying often reduces value.
You should consider selling when:
  • Repair costs exceed vehicle value.
  • The vehicle is no longer being used.
  • Registration renewal is approaching.
  • You have purchased another vehicle.
  • Insurance costs are becoming unnecessary.
Selling earlier may help prevent additional depreciation.
